Product Description: Polish ghetto with his father and great-uncle knows this too well. When Nazis come to his city and clear the town Alex manages to escape with the help of his family but is left with only his pet mouse 'Snow'. This almost feels like a foriegn film yet is in English and the actors have mixed accents. It is the story of a young Jewish boy in the getto areas of Warsaw during the German occupation of WWII. He is forced to become creative and resourseful to keep from being sent off to a concentration camp for a questionable fate. The mood and settings are very realistic and expertly filmed.
